What No KYC Actually Means

These operators don’t demand your driver’s licence or a utility bill the moment you click “join”. Instead, they let you create an account, load funds, and spin the reels before any verification is triggered. That’s the core idea. No KYC doesn’t mean verification never happens – it means it’s not the first thing you hit. In practice, that cuts the sign-up process from minutes of form-filling to a handful of clicks.

Why It Matters for Speed

Verification is the bottleneck in most online casinos. You wait for document approval, then wait again for a withdrawal. No KYC casinos bypass that bottleneck at the front end. And because many of them also accept cryptocurrency – Bitcoin, Ethereum, Tether, Litecoin – the payout side gets faster too. Blockchain transactions don’t sit in a bank queue. They move. For players who value speed over paperwork, this combination is the point.

The Catch

No KYC isn’t a free pass. Verification can still appear when:

  • large withdrawals are requested
  • anti-money laundering procedures are triggered
  • suspicious account activity is detected
  • regulatory compliance requires it

Smart operators keep their own responsible gambling tools in place too – deposit limits, cooling-off periods, voluntary self-exclusion. The absence of immediate KYC doesn’t mean the absence of all safeguards.
